最新消息: USBMI致力于为网友们分享Windows、安卓、IOS等主流手机系统相关的资讯以及评测、同时提供相关教程、应用、软件下载等服务。

软件系统测试报告(通用模板)

IT圈 admin 25浏览 0评论

2024年4月13日发(作者:碧鸿德)

软件系统测试报告(通用模板)

软件系统测试报告

报告摘要

本次测试是针对某软件系统进行的功能测试、性能测试和安全

测试。测试结果显示,软件系统在功能方面表现稳定,性能方

面速度快,且符合预期结果。安全方面存在一定隐患,需要进

一步优化和加强安全措施。本报告提供了详细测试结果和建议。

测试目标

1.功能测试

2.性能测试

3.安全测试

测试环境

硬件环境:CPUIntel(R)Core(TM)****************,

16GB 内存,500GB SSD硬盘

软件环境:Windows 10操作系统,Google Chrome浏览器,

Python 3.7开发环境,Selenium测试库

测试准备

在进行测试前,测试人员需要对系统进行调试和优化,确保系

统可以正常运行。测试前,我们需要准备好以下内容:

1.需求文档

2.测试计划

3.测试用例

4.测试数据

5.测试环境

6.测试人员

测试过程

1.功能测试

功能测试针对系统规定的功能,测试覆盖全面,包括功能完整

性、正确性、兼容性、易用性等方面。测试过程使用了黑盒测

试和白盒测试两种方法。

黑盒测试:

黑盒测试是一种测试方法,忽略程序内部逻辑操作的过程,只

考虑程序的输入输出行为特征,从系统接口和用户界面来进行

测试。

白盒测试:

白盒测试是针对程序代码和内部逻辑的测试方法,根据程序结

构进行测试,针对程序中的路径、语句、分支等详细信息进行

测试。

本次测试采用了黑盒测试和白盒测试相结合的方法进行功能测

试,测试结果显示系统功能正常。具体测试覆盖如下:

1.用户登录功能:测试用户登录功能的正确性和可靠性。

2.用户注册功能:测试用户注册流程的通畅性和有效性。

3.首页展示功能:测试首页展示各类信息的完整性和优化程度。

4.信息发布功能:测试信息发布的准确性和及时性。

5.消息通知功能:测试用户收到消息的通知准确性和及时性。

2.性能测试

性能测试是指对系统执行过程中的速度、响应时间、存储、吞

吐量和稳定性进行测试,并确认是否满足系统所需的性能要求。

本次测试采用了负载测试的方法进行测试,测试结果显示:

1.系统响应速度:1.5秒左右即可响应请求。

2.系统吞吐量:支持1000个用户同时在线。

3.数据处理能力:使用该系统发布信息可处理1000条数据。

4.系统稳定性:系统在长时间运行中不存在内存泄漏或数据丢

失的情况。

3.安全测试

安全测试主要测试软件系统的安全性,包括网站防黑客攻击、

防病毒攻击、数据备份等方面。本次测试采用了黑盒测试和白

盒测试相结合的方式进行,测试结果如下:

1.安全漏洞测试:测试过程发现,系统存在SQL注入、XSS

跨站脚本攻击等安全漏洞。

2.数据加密测试:系统数据传输时采用了AES加密算法,数

据传输过程中数据受到了保护。

3.数据备份测试:测试过程中使用备份数据进行恢复测试,系

统恢复能力正常。

针对测试结果,我们提出以下建议:

1.对安全漏洞进行修补,强化系统安全性。

2.加强系统代码审查,规范编程流程,降低系统崩溃风险。

3.加强测试流程,完善测试计划。

总结

本次测试对系统进行了全面的功能测试、性能测试和安全测试。

测试结果显示,该系统功能齐全,性能良好,但仍存在一定的

安全隐患。为了保障系统安全稳定运行,建议加强安全漏洞修

补、代码审查和测试流程完善。我们相信,通过不断努力,该

软件系统将在未来得到更好的发展和提高。

2024年4月13日发(作者:碧鸿德)

软件系统测试报告(通用模板)

软件系统测试报告

报告摘要

本次测试是针对某软件系统进行的功能测试、性能测试和安全

测试。测试结果显示,软件系统在功能方面表现稳定,性能方

面速度快,且符合预期结果。安全方面存在一定隐患,需要进

一步优化和加强安全措施。本报告提供了详细测试结果和建议。

测试目标

1.功能测试

2.性能测试

3.安全测试

测试环境

硬件环境:CPUIntel(R)Core(TM)****************,

16GB 内存,500GB SSD硬盘

软件环境:Windows 10操作系统,Google Chrome浏览器,

Python 3.7开发环境,Selenium测试库

测试准备

在进行测试前,测试人员需要对系统进行调试和优化,确保系

统可以正常运行。测试前,我们需要准备好以下内容:

1.需求文档

2.测试计划

3.测试用例

4.测试数据

5.测试环境

6.测试人员

测试过程

1.功能测试

功能测试针对系统规定的功能,测试覆盖全面,包括功能完整

性、正确性、兼容性、易用性等方面。测试过程使用了黑盒测

试和白盒测试两种方法。

黑盒测试:

黑盒测试是一种测试方法,忽略程序内部逻辑操作的过程,只

考虑程序的输入输出行为特征,从系统接口和用户界面来进行

测试。

白盒测试:

白盒测试是针对程序代码和内部逻辑的测试方法,根据程序结

构进行测试,针对程序中的路径、语句、分支等详细信息进行

测试。

本次测试采用了黑盒测试和白盒测试相结合的方法进行功能测

试,测试结果显示系统功能正常。具体测试覆盖如下:

1.用户登录功能:测试用户登录功能的正确性和可靠性。

2.用户注册功能:测试用户注册流程的通畅性和有效性。

3.首页展示功能:测试首页展示各类信息的完整性和优化程度。

4.信息发布功能:测试信息发布的准确性和及时性。

5.消息通知功能:测试用户收到消息的通知准确性和及时性。

2.性能测试

性能测试是指对系统执行过程中的速度、响应时间、存储、吞

吐量和稳定性进行测试,并确认是否满足系统所需的性能要求。

本次测试采用了负载测试的方法进行测试,测试结果显示:

1.系统响应速度:1.5秒左右即可响应请求。

2.系统吞吐量:支持1000个用户同时在线。

3.数据处理能力:使用该系统发布信息可处理1000条数据。

4.系统稳定性:系统在长时间运行中不存在内存泄漏或数据丢

失的情况。

3.安全测试

安全测试主要测试软件系统的安全性,包括网站防黑客攻击、

防病毒攻击、数据备份等方面。本次测试采用了黑盒测试和白

盒测试相结合的方式进行,测试结果如下:

1.安全漏洞测试:测试过程发现,系统存在SQL注入、XSS

跨站脚本攻击等安全漏洞。

2.数据加密测试:系统数据传输时采用了AES加密算法,数

据传输过程中数据受到了保护。

3.数据备份测试:测试过程中使用备份数据进行恢复测试,系

统恢复能力正常。

针对测试结果,我们提出以下建议:

1.对安全漏洞进行修补,强化系统安全性。

2.加强系统代码审查,规范编程流程,降低系统崩溃风险。

3.加强测试流程,完善测试计划。

总结

本次测试对系统进行了全面的功能测试、性能测试和安全测试。

测试结果显示,该系统功能齐全,性能良好,但仍存在一定的

安全隐患。为了保障系统安全稳定运行,建议加强安全漏洞修

补、代码审查和测试流程完善。我们相信,通过不断努力,该

软件系统将在未来得到更好的发展和提高。

发布评论

评论列表 (0)

  1. 暂无评论